+/**
+ * mtdev_new_open - create and open a new mtdev
+ * @fd: file descriptor of the kernel device
+ *
+ * Create a new mtdev and open the conversion.
+ *
+ * Returns zero in case of failure.
+ *
+ * This call combines the plumbing functions mtdev_new() and
+ * mtdev_open().
+ */
+struct mtdev *mtdev_new_open(int fd);
+
+/**
+ * mtdev_open - open an mtdev converter
+ * @dev: the mtdev to open
+ * @fd: file descriptor of the kernel device
+ *
+ * Initialize the mtdev structure and configure it by reading
+ * the protocol capabilities through the file descriptor.
+ *
+ * Returns zero on success, negative error number otherwise.
+ *
+ * This call combines the plumbing functions mtdev_init() and
+ * mtdev_configure().
+ */
+int mtdev_open(struct mtdev *dev, int fd);
+
+/**
+ * mtdev_has_mt_event - check for event type
+ * @dev: the mtdev in use
+ * @code: the ABS_MT code to look for
+ *
+ * Returns true if the given event code is present.
+ */
+int mtdev_has_mt_event(const struct mtdev *dev, int code);
+
+/**
+ * mtdev_get_abs_<property> - get abs event property
+ * @dev: the mtdev in use
+ * @code: the ABS_MT code to look for
+ *
+ * Returns NULL if code is not a valid ABS_MT code.
+ */
+int mtdev_get_abs_minimum(const struct mtdev *dev, int code);
+int mtdev_get_abs_maximum(const struct mtdev *dev, int code);
+int mtdev_get_abs_fuzz(const struct mtdev *dev, int code);
+int mtdev_get_abs_resolution(const struct mtdev *dev, int code);
+
+/**
+ * mtdev_idle - check state of kernel device
+ * @dev: the mtdev in use
+ * @fd: file descriptor of the kernel device
+ * @ms: number of milliseconds to wait for activity
+ *
+ * Returns true if the device is idle, i.e., there are no fetched
+ * events in the pipe and there is nothing to fetch from the device.
+ */
+int mtdev_idle(struct mtdev *dev, int fd, int ms);
+
+/**
+ * mtdev_get - get processed events from mtdev
+ * @dev: the mtdev in use
+ * @fd: file descriptor of the kernel device
+ * @ev: array of input events to fill
+ * @ev_max: maximum number of events to read
+ *
+ * Get a processed event from mtdev. The events appear as if they came
+ * from a type B device emitting MT slot events.
+ *
+ * The read operations involved behave as dictated by the file
+ * descriptor; if O_NONBLOCK is not set, mtdev_get() will block until
+ * the specified number of processed events are available.
+ *
+ * On success, returns the number of events read. Otherwise,
+ * a standard negative error number is returned.
+ *
+ * This call combines the plumbing functions mtdev_fetch_event(),
+ * mtdev_put_event() and mtdev_get_event().
+ */
+int mtdev_get(struct mtdev *dev, int fd, struct input_event* ev, int ev_max);
+
+/**
+ * mtdev_close - close the mtdev converter
+ * @dev: the mtdev to close
+ *
+ * Deallocates all memory associated with mtdev, and clears the mtdev
+ * structure.
+ */
+void mtdev_close(struct mtdev *dev);
+
+/**
+ * mtdev_close_delete - close conversion and delete mtdev
+ * @dev: the mtdev in use
+ *
+ * Flush pending buffers and deallocate all memory associated with
+ * mtdev. The device pointer is invalidated. This call combines the
+ * plumbing functions mtdev_close() and mtdev_delete().
+ */
+void mtdev_close_delete(struct mtdev *dev);
